Abstract

The aim of this study was to find out an application of the municipal waste incineration materials and try to use them as a replacement for the natural ones. MSWI (Municipal Solid Waste Incineration) bottom ash (BA) was used as partial/total replacement of siliceous sand in CEM II based mortar. Three size fractions of BA were used with respect to replace the siliceous sand in corresponding way. There were designed 5 mixtures with increasing replacement of siliceous sand by 25 % each. The water/cement ratio was decided to be taken according to the constant consistence of the mortar. The bulk density, compressive strength and bending strength of the mortars were decreasing with growing content of BA.
